GABRIELLE VENTER WINS STANDARD BANK LADIES OPEN TITLE IN CAPE TOWN


Bloemfontein’s Gabrielle Venter claimed her first Sunshine Ladies Tour title by winning the Standard Bank Ladies Open in Cape Town.

The 19-year-old held strong in a fiercely contested finish with France’s Emie Peronnin and Scottish golfer Kylie Henry at the Royal Cape Golf Club on 15 March 2024.

The Standard Bank Ladies Open had a strong field of 64 golfers from South Africa and 15 other countries who took part in the 10th edition of the tournament in Cape Town.

Venter, who finished finished tied-fifth in the Dimension Data Ladies Pro-Am and second in the SuperSport Ladies Challenge earlier this season,  showed mettle by shooting a superb four-under-par 70 to finish on nine-under-par.

It was enough to overtake 37-year-old Henry, a two-time Ladies European Tour winner.

Henry had led after the first two rounds but could only post a level-par 74 on the final day, finishing on eight-under.

“Honestly I was not focusing on the win at all because if you do that too much then you lose focus on the actual golf,” Venter said.

“So I didn’t know what the scores were at all, I was just focused on my own game. I felt my game was in place to win, but if it didn’t happen then I would just wait for the next time. The first time I saw a scoreboard was when I was putting on 18, I missed the birdie putt and then you expect the best from your opponent and I was ready for a playoff with Kylie.”

RETURN TO THE MOTHER CITY 

Venter’s good performance in the Sunshine Ladies Tour season has served her well and has second behind Henry for the Investec Order of Merit standings.

She will be hoping to have closed the gap between them by them as the season heads to conclusion.

The pair return to the Mother City next month for the season-closing Investec SA Women’s Open from 25 – 28 April 2024.

Hosted at the Erinvale Golf Club, the country’s oldest and most prestigious professional women’s golf tournament, the SA Women’s Open comes with an enticing reward.

The tournament carries the largest prize purse (over R6 million) for any professional women’s golf tournament in South Africa.
